摘要
针对当前最为成熟且应用最多的选择性催化还原(SCR)脱硝技术在燃煤电站启停炉或低负荷运行时无法投运或出力不足的现状,介绍了一些研究较多的湿法烟气脱硝技术,包括湿式络合吸收法、碱液吸收法、酸吸收法、氧化吸收法、液相还原吸收法,分析了各项技术的优缺点,并为湿法烟气脱硝技术的发展方向提出了建议。
Selective catalytic reduction (SCR) technology is the most mature and widely used flue gas denitrifi- cation technology in coal -fired power plants. However, SCR system would be unable to put into operation or output sufficiently during boiler start - stop process or low - load operation. According to this situation, wet flue gas denitra- tion technology, including the wet complex absorption method, the alkali absorption method, the acid absorption meth- od, the oxidation absorption method, and the liquid phase absorption reduction method, were introduced. The advan- tages and disadvantages of each technology were analyzed, and some suggestions were put forward for the development direction of wet flue gas denitration technology.
